Hopewell waltzed into their game on Friday with three straight wins... but they left with four. Their pitchers stepped up to hand the North Mecklenburg Vikings a 14-0 shutout. The result was nothing new for the Titans, who have now won 14 matchups by ten runs or more so far this season.
Hopewell's win was their fifth straight at home, which pushed their record up to 18-4. Those home victories came thanks in part to their pitching effort, having only surrendered 1.4 runs on average over those games. As for North Mecklenburg, they now have a losing record of 9-10.
Both teams are looking forward to the support of their home crowds in their upcoming games. Hopewell will welcome Hough at 6:30 p.m. on Monday. The last four games the Huskies have played have been within two runs, so don't be surprised if it's a close one. As for North Mecklenburg, they will be playing at home against West Charlotte at 6:00 p.m. on Monday.
